Synthesis of cholic acid amino analogues by oxime reduction with TiCl3–NaBH3CN

M. A. Maslova, N. G. Morozovaa, T. V. Solomatinaa, O. A. Sergeevaa, D. A. Cheshkovb, G. A. Serebrennikovaa

a M.V. Lomonosov Institute of Fine Chemical Technologies, MIREA - Russian Technological University, Moscow, Russian Federation
b State Scientific Research Institute of Chemistry and Technology of Organoelement Compounds, Moscow, Russian Federation

Abstract: Amino analogues of cholic acid have been synthesized by reduction of the corresponding oximes with titanium(iii) chloride in the presence of sodium cyanoborohydride.
